WebCoreArgumentCodersCurl.cpp [plain text]
#include "config.h"
#include "WebCoreArgumentCoders.h"
#include "DataReference.h"
#include <WebCore/CertificateInfo.h>
#include <WebCore/ResourceError.h>
#include <WebCore/ResourceRequest.h>
#include <WebCore/ResourceResponse.h>
#include <wtf/text/CString.h>
using namespace WebCore;
namespace IPC {
void ArgumentCoder<ResourceRequest>::encodePlatformData(Encoder& encoder, const ResourceRequest& resourceRequest)
{
resourceRequest.encodeWithoutPlatformData(encoder);
}
bool ArgumentCoder<ResourceRequest>::decodePlatformData(Decoder& decoder, ResourceRequest& resourceRequest)
{
return resourceRequest.decodeWithoutPlatformData(decoder);
}
void ArgumentCoder<CertificateInfo>::encode(Encoder&, const CertificateInfo&)
{
}
bool ArgumentCoder<CertificateInfo>::decode(Decoder&, CertificateInfo&)
{
return true;
}
void ArgumentCoder<ResourceError>::encodePlatformData(Encoder& encoder, const ResourceError& resourceError)
{
encoder.encodeEnum(resourceError.type());
if (resourceError.isNull())
return;
encoder << resourceError.domain();
encoder << resourceError.errorCode();
encoder << resourceError.failingURL().string();
encoder << resourceError.localizedDescription();
encoder << resourceError.sslErrors();
}
bool ArgumentCoder<ResourceError>::decodePlatformData(Decoder& decoder, ResourceError& resourceError)
{
ResourceErrorBase::Type errorType;
if (!decoder.decodeEnum(errorType))
return false;
if (errorType == ResourceErrorBase::Type::Null) {
resourceError = { };
return true;
}
String domain;
if (!decoder.decode(domain))
return false;
int errorCode;
if (!decoder.decode(errorCode))
return false;
String failingURL;
if (!decoder.decode(failingURL))
return false;
String localizedDescription;
if (!decoder.decode(localizedDescription))
return false;
unsigned sslErrors;
if (!decoder.decode(sslErrors))
return false;
resourceError = ResourceError(domain, errorCode, URL(URL(), failingURL), localizedDescription, errorType);
resourceError.setSslErrors(sslErrors);
return true;
}
void ArgumentCoder<ProtectionSpace>::encodePlatformData(Encoder&, const ProtectionSpace&)
{
ASSERT_NOT_REACHED();
}
bool ArgumentCoder<ProtectionSpace>::decodePlatformData(Decoder&, ProtectionSpace&)
{
ASSERT_NOT_REACHED();
return false;
}
void ArgumentCoder<Credential>::encodePlatformData(Encoder&, const Credential&)
{
ASSERT_NOT_REACHED();
}
bool ArgumentCoder<Credential>::decodePlatformData(Decoder&, Credential&)
{
ASSERT_NOT_REACHED();
return false;
}
}
